Ok.
I found the solution.
My mistake.
I forgot to include this the firebug.js file
<script src="../lib/Firebug/firebug.js"></script>

> I am still trying to develop a new control for my application. The control
> is called ParallelLine. I am sorry to bother you with this again.
> I copied most of the code from ModifyFeature control as Ivan suggested.
>
> As in the ModifyFeature control, this new control includes a selectControl
> variable.
>
> The problem is that when I activate my control the selectControl variables
> seems not to be propperly initialized.
>
> To test it, I added an alert to the SelectFeature activate method to see
> if it is called when instanciating the selectControl variable of my new
> control. And it isn't. I have tried to see what happen when I activate the
> original ModifyFeature, and of course, it works fine.
>
> I think I have forgotten to change some url. Otherwise I do not have any
> idea what is going on.
> I must have you all quite confused.
>
> /////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
> This is how I call the js files.
> /////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
>
> <script src="../OpenLayers.js"></script>
> <script src="../lib/OpenLayers/Control/ParallelLine.js"></script>
>
> /////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
> This is how I initialize the parallelLine control
> /////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
> initialize: function(layer, options) {
> this.layer = layer;
> OpenLayers.Control.prototype.initialize.apply(this, [options]);
>
> var control = this;
> var selectOptions = {
> geometryTypes: this.geometryTypes,
> hover: true,
> clickout: this.clickout,
> toggle: this.toggle
> };
>
> this.selectControl = new OpenLayers.Control.SelectFeature(
> this.layer, selectOptions
> );
>
> this.layer.events.on({
> "beforefeatureselected": this.beforeSelectFeature,
> "selectFeature": this.selectFeature,
> scope: this
> });
>
>
> // Regiter the events (sigte)
> this.layer.events.register("mousemove", this, this.mmove );
> this.layer.events.register("mousedown", this, this.mdown );
> }
>
> /////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
> This is how I activate the parallelLine control.
> /////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
> activate: function() {
> //this function is called. Sure.
> return (this.selectControl.activate() &&
> OpenLayers.Control.prototype.activate.apply(this,
> arguments));
> }
>
> This is the activate method from SelectFeature.js which seems to be never
> called.
> /*From SelectFeature.js*/
> activate: function () {
> alert("yes");
> if (!this.active) {
> this.handlers.feature.activate();
> if(this.box && this.handlers.box) {
> this.handlers.box.activate();
> }
> }
> return OpenLayers.Control.prototype.activate.apply(
> this, arguments
> );
> }
